Transaction 648513cd3056265c11cf97d9dc6a47db9871f895518ce7cb0e8adf8648d32fed
1 Input
1 Output
-
648513cd3056265c11cf97d9dc6a47db9871f895518ce7cb0e8adf8648d32fed:0
- value
- 45322280
- script pubkey
- OP_0 OP_PUSHBYTES_20 737e7b6af9fbe2ab61379612e7cc88d836ce1f99
- address
- bc1qwdl8k6hel032kcfhjcfw0nygmqmvu8ues95a8y